Marquette – The Friends of Peter White Public Library will sponsor a Wild and Wooly Used Book Sale Thursday, January 29 through Sunday, February 1 in the Community Room of the library.
Admission for the Thursday presale is $5, with free admission all other days.
Sale hours will be 6 to 9 p.m. Thursday, 9:30 a.m. to 6 p.m. Friday, 10:30 a.m. to 5 p.m. Saturday and 1:30 to 5 p.m. Sunday. A $2 bag sale will be offered Sunday.
Featured will be a wide selection of paperback and hardback books for children and adults, as well as magazines, audio and videotapes, with most items priced 50 cents to $2.
A silent auction will be held for a few select items. Secondhand sweaters from the library's previous Wild and Wooly displays will also be on sale.
Proceeds will go to support library programs and collections. For more information, call Claire Rose at 228-7434.
